
KANSAS COSMOSPHERE CEO CHRIS ORWOLL WILL TAKE AERO CLUB INTO SPACE AT JUNE 22 LUNCHEON
Space may be the “final frontier” according to Gene Rodenberry and TV’s “Star Trek,” but it’s Chris Orwoll’s front office these days…or at least it must seem that way. As the Chief Executive Officer of the Kansas Cosmosphere in Hutchinson, he must feel like he blasts off into the distant corners of the universe every time he leaves for work in the morning.
Orwoll came to the Cosmosphere after having spent a considerable time in confined spaces—but under water rather than in space. He began his career in the Navy in 1982, serving aboard the submarines USS OHIO (Division Officer and Tactical Systems Officer), USS TUCSON (Operations Officer), and the USS DOLPHIN (Executive Officer).
He also worked in the education field, teaching naval science for the Naval ROTC units at both Cornell University and the University of Kansas. While at KU, he served as the Naval ROTC unit's commanding officer. Mr. Orwoll earned his bachelor's in Naval Architecture from the United States Naval Academy and his master's in Strategic Studies from the Air War College. He retired from the Navy in 2007 and was hired as president and CEO of the Cosmosphere in March of that year.
